The Albanian Council of Ministers approved an income tax treaty with Denmark on 23 July 2025.
This announcement was made by the Albanian Telegraphic Agency (ATA) on the same day.
This agreement aims to facilitate economic cooperation between the two countries and to guarantee a safer and fairer tax environment for individuals and businesses operating in both states.
The agreement also provides mechanisms for the exchange of information and cooperation between the tax authorities of the two countries, in order to combat tax evasion and increase financial transparency.
The treaty requires signing and ratification by both countries before it can enter into force.
